Abstract :
High acoustic noise and vibration are two of the main drawbacks, which have limited the widespread application of switched reluctance machine (SRM). Therefore, many studies have been performed to reduce the acoustic noise and vibration of these machines. This study introduces a novel, practical and analytical structure for the switched reluctance generator (SRG). The proposed generator consists of four magnetically independent stator and rotor layer sets. Each layer works exactly in a complementary way with the neighboring layers to convert mechanical energy into electrical energy perfectly. In the proposed generator special switching technique is implemented in order to reduce the amount of torque-ripple and vibration which can also reduce the amount of acoustic noise. Extensive computer simulations are performed to investigate the theory and feasibility of the proposed SRG structure of this study.
